Practical Tips

Today, commit to one five-minute task related to your goal, and prioritize consistency over duration.

1 Use a habit tracker to visualize daily consistency
2 Start with a two-minute version of your new habit
3 Pair a new discipline with an existing routine
4 Focus on 'never zero'—doing something small every day
5 Review weekly progress, not daily perfection
